Hint: To know about the number of protons, neutrons and electrons present in an atom or molecule or ion we should know the atomic number of the element present in the molecule or ion. We should know the charge present in the given ion too.
Complete answer:
- In the question it is given that to find the number of protons, neutrons, electrons present in an ion of sulphur ( ${{S}^{-2}}$ ).
- We know the atomic number of sulphur is 16.
- Means Sulphur has 16 protons in its nucleus.
- The number of neutrons present in sulphur nucleus is 16.
- Coming to the number of electrons, the number of electrons present in a sulphur atom is 16 but we have to find the number of electrons in ${{S}^{-2}}$ .
- In ${{S}^{-2}}$ molecule the sulphur atom accepts two electrons, the number of electrons which are present in ${{S}^{-2}}$ is 18.
- Therefore the number of protons, neutrons, electrons present in an ion of sulphur ( ${{S}^{-2}}$ ) are 16 protons, 18 electrons and 16 neutrons.
Note:
If we know the atomic number of an element then only we can find the number of protons, neutrons and electrons present in it. The number of electrons in an element is equal to the atomic number of the respective element. ${{S}^{-2}}$ is called sulphide (-2) anion means the charge on the sulphur is ‘-2’ nothing but the sulphur atom accepts two electrons from the other atoms.
